The increase in Hajj costs for Indonesian Hajj pilgrims has generated various kinds of controversy. One side believes that this policy must be implemented because the exchange rate is unstable which causes accommodation costs to rise, transportation costs to rise, and other service costs to rise. However, on the other hand, they believe that this policy was implemented in a hurry and was not socialized first, which could cause the congregation to default and fail to leave, forcing them to leave in debt, and denying the congregation other basic needs, thus reducing their purchasing power. This research is qualitative research with a descriptive approach. The data used in this research is secondary data that researchers obtained from websites, scientific articles, books and other reliable sources. The data was analyzed using the stages of data collection, data selection, data reduction, data analysis using the SWOT method, and drawing conclusions.

The existence of the Al-Hijrah mosque is proof of how the community members amount 120 families, suddenly, unplanned, and with a relatively low level of education and a weak economy, were able to build a mosque at a total cost of around IDR 1.7 billion within six months by relying on local wisdom called Communication Guyub (collaborative, togetherness, mutual cooperation). First, communication uses online and offline media, with offline media being dominant. The main cause is because not all residents have smart phones and internet quota, especially those aged 40 years and over. Second, the area is small and the community system is entrenched, this is the reason why residents prefer to share information directly through daily life activities. This research aims to determine the methods/models of Guyub Communication practices and strategies for residents of the Cimareng neighborhood to produce a mosque worth IDR. 1.7 billion within six months in sudden, unplanned conditions and relatively limited conditions. It is hoped that the findings of this research can inspire and become a variant of other development strategies that improve the welfare of society. The research was conducted using qualitative methods and a situational leadership theory approach

The aim of the research is to determine the basic mathematical knowledge of each class and to find out the similarities or differences in basic mathematical knowledge of each class in the fifth semester of the Tarbiyah and Teacher Training Faculty at IAIS Sambas. The research method is a quantitative method. The research sample consisted of 104 people. The data collection technique uses Kruskal Wallis analysis. The research results showed that PGMI B class had the highest achievement percentage at 90%, followed by PGMI B at 87%, then PAI A class at 77%, followed by PAI B class at 72%, and finally PAUD class at 60%. The results of the Kruskal Wallis test show that there is a significant difference in basic mathematics knowledge of students from the Tarbiyah and Teacher Training Faculty at IAIS Sambas. However, it is hoped that students can continue to improve their abilities in mathematics, because very few can answer perfectly.
